In this project my goal was to use Zbrush in interior environmental architectural spaces and see how sculpting would work instead of bump textures and displacement maps. Turns out it works amazing :smiley:

Vault ceiling and floor are not modeled in zbrush however walls, columns , arcs , windows and ornaments are modeled in 3ds max and zbrush

Rendering was done using vray 3 for 3ds Max 2015

As for zmodeler (which would have made the work flow so much easier) unfortunately I didn’t use it because I just knew about it while working on this scene so the work flow was pretty basic goes as follows:

Basic Model on 3ds Max > Use z remesher which worked like magic and subdivide > sculpt using brushes and stencils > Decimation master > export as FBX
